Overview of A54SX16A-1PQG208 – SX-A Field Programmable Gate Array (FPGA) IC 175 208-BFQFP

The A54SX16A-1PQG208 is a nonvolatile SX‑A family Field Programmable Gate Array from Microchip Technology, provided in a 208‑pin BFQFP surface‑mount package. It delivers a reprogrammable logic resource of 24,000 system gates with 1,452 logic elements and 175 user I/O pins, targeted at embedded designs that require configurable I/O and deterministic timing.

Designed for commercial‑grade systems, the device supports mixed‑voltage operation across a broad supply range (2.25 V to 5.25 V), RoHS‑compliant packaging, and an operating temperature range of 0 °C to 70 °C.

Key Features

  • Core Performance — Series-level performance includes up to 250 MHz system performance and 350 MHz internal performance for time-critical logic paths.
  • Logic Capacity — Approximately 24,000 system gates implemented as 1,452 logic elements to support medium‑complexity FPGA designs.
  • User I/O — 175 user‑programmable I/O pins with configurable I/O support for multiple voltage standards, enabling flexible interfacing to mixed‑voltage systems.
  • Power and Voltage — Wide supply range from 2.25 V to 5.25 V to accommodate multiple system rails and mixed‑voltage operation.
  • Package and Mounting — 208‑pin BFQFP (supplier device package: 208‑PQFP, 28×28) in a surface‑mount form factor for compact PCB designs.
  • Memory — No embedded RAM (Total Ram Bits: 0), delivering a predictable, register‑centric resource model for control and glue‑logic functions.
  • System Reliability & Security — Family features include nonvolatile single‑chip configuration and Actel Secure Programming Technology (FuseLock™) to protect designs from reverse engineering.
  • Design and Test Support — Series support for boundary‑scan (IEEE 1149.1 JTAG) and in‑system diagnostic/verification capabilities.
  • Regulatory & Grade — Commercial grade device (0 °C to 70 °C) with RoHS‑compliant packaging.

Typical Applications

  • PCI Interface and Bridging — With 66 MHz PCI compliance in the SX‑A family and configurable multi‑voltage I/O, the device is suitable for PCI interface logic and glue‑logic functions.
  • Embedded Control and Glue Logic — The combination of 1,452 logic elements and deterministic timing supports glue logic, protocol handling, and system control tasks.
  • Mixed‑Voltage System Integration — Wide supply range and configurable I/O make the device useful for designs requiring level translation and interfacing between 2.5 V, 3.3 V, and 5 V domains.
  • In‑system Diagnostic and Verification — Built‑in diagnostic capabilities support field debug and verification during system bring‑up.
